Ski Yoshi is a transformation of Yoshi in Super Mario World 2: Yoshi's Island, its Game Boy Advance version and Yoshi's Island DS. Unlike other transformations, which are triggered by entering a morph bubble, this form is attained when entering a house, and is not timed. Yoshi can only lose the skis upon either a room transition or dying; however, if Yoshi does not land properly upon descent from a jump or hits an obstacle, he temporarily rolls into a snowball. It is replaced by Bobsled Yoshi in Yoshi's New Island.
